Calculation of U and ΔTM requires info on the exchanger form, the geometry (e.g., the dimensions in the passages in the plate or even the diameter of a tube), flow orientation, pure countercurrent flow or crossflow, etcetera. The total duty can then be calculated making use of an assumed value of AT and in contrast Along with the demanded obligation. Improvements to your assumed geometry can then be made and U, ΔTM and recalculated to ultimately iterate to an answer where by is equivalent into the needed obligation.

The arrangement of tubes is a vital design part. They're positioned in holes drilled in tube sheets, While using the spacing in between holes - often known as tube pitch - being a key factor for equally structural integrity and efficiency.

Most shell-and-tube heat exchangers are possibly one, two, or four go designs to the tube facet. This refers to the number of moments the fluid inside the tubes passes with the fluid during the shell. In one move heat exchanger, the fluid goes in one finish of each shell and tube heat exchanger and every tube and out the opposite.
